az storage container immutability-policy
Gerencie políticas de imutabilidade de contêineres.
Comandos
Name | Description | Tipo | Status |
---|---|---|---|
az storage container immutability-policy create |
Crie ou atualize uma política de imutabilidade desbloqueada. |
Principal | GA |
az storage container immutability-policy delete |
Anula uma política de imutabilidade desbloqueada. |
Principal | GA |
az storage container immutability-policy extend |
Estenda a imutabilidadePeríodoDesdeCriaçãoInDias de uma imutabilidade bloqueadaPolítica. |
Principal | GA |
az storage container immutability-policy lock |
Define o estado ImmutabilityPolicy como Locked. |
Principal | GA |
az storage container immutability-policy show |
Obtém a política de imutabilidade existente junto com a ETag correspondente nos cabeçalhos e no corpo da resposta. |
Principal | GA |
az storage container immutability-policy create
Crie ou atualize uma política de imutabilidade desbloqueada.
az storage container immutability-policy create --account-name
--container-name
[--allow-protected-append-writes {false, true}]
[--allow-protected-append-writes-all {false, true}]
[--if-match]
[--period]
[--resource-group]
Parâmetros Obrigatórios
Nome da conta de armazenamento. Variável de ambiente relacionada: AZURE_STORAGE_ACCOUNT.
O nome do contêiner.
Parâmetros Opcionais
Essa propriedade só pode ser alterada para políticas de retenção com base no tempo desbloqueadas. Quando habilitados, novos blocos podem ser gravados em um blob de acréscimo, mantendo a proteção e a conformidade da imutabilidade. Apenas novos blocos podem ser adicionados e quaisquer blocos existentes não podem ser modificados ou excluídos. Esta propriedade não pode ser alterada com a API ExtendImmutabilityPolicy.
Essa propriedade só pode ser alterada para políticas de retenção com base no tempo desbloqueadas. Quando ativados, novos blocos podem ser gravados em 'Acrescentar e Bloquear Blobs', mantendo a proteção e a conformidade da imutabilidade. Apenas novos blocos podem ser adicionados e quaisquer blocos existentes não podem ser modificados ou excluídos. Esta propriedade não pode ser alterada com a API ExtendImmutabilityPolicy. As propriedades 'allowProtectedAppendWrites' e 'allowProtectedAppendWritesAll' são mutuamente exclusivas.
Um valor ETag ou o caractere curinga (*). Especifique esse cabeçalho para executar a operação somente se a ETag do recurso corresponder ao valor especificado.
O período de imutabilidade para os blobs no contêiner desde a criação da política, em dias.
o n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>
.
Parâmetros de Globais
Aumente a verbosidade do log para mostrar todos os logs de depuração.
Mostrar esta mensagem de ajuda e sair.
Mostrar apenas erros, suprimindo avisos.
Formato de saída.
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.
o nome ou o ID da subscrição.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ID
o .
Aumente a verbosidade do registro. Use --debug para logs de depuração completos.
az storage container immutability-policy delete
Anula uma política de imutabilidade desbloqueada.
A resposta de delete tem immutabilityPeriodSinceCreationInDays definido como 0. ETag em If-Match é necessário para esta operação. A exclusão de uma política de imutabilidade bloqueada não é permitida, a única maneira é excluir o contêiner depois de excluir todos os blobs expirados dentro do contêiner bloqueado pela política.
az storage container immutability-policy delete --account-name
--container-name
--if-match
[--resource-group]
Parâmetros Obrigatórios
O nome da conta de armazenamento dentro do grupo de recursos especificado. O nome da conta de armazenamento tem de ter entre 3 e 24 carateres de comprimento e conter apenas números e letras minúsculas. Obrigatório.
O nome do contêiner.
A versão do estado da entidade (ETag) da política de imutabilidade a ser atualizada. Um valor de "*" pode ser usado para aplicar a operação somente se a política de imutabilidade já existir. Se omitida, esta operação será sempre aplicada. Obrigatório.
Parâmetros Opcionais
o n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>
.
Parâmetros de Globais
Aumente a verbosidade do log para mostrar todos os logs de depuração.
Mostrar esta mensagem de ajuda e sair.
Mostrar apenas erros, suprimindo avisos.
Formato de saída.
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.
o nome ou o ID da subscrição.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ID
o .
Aumente a verbosidade do registro. Use --debug para logs de depuração completos.
az storage container immutability-policy extend
Estenda a imutabilidadePeríodoDesdeCriaçãoInDias de uma imutabilidade bloqueadaPolítica.
az storage container immutability-policy extend --account-name
--container-name
--if-match
[--allow-protected-append-writes {false, true}]
[--allow-protected-append-writes-all {false, true}]
[--period]
[--resource-group]
Parâmetros Obrigatórios
Nome da conta de armazenamento. Variável de ambiente relacionada: AZURE_STORAGE_ACCOUNT.
O nome do contêiner.
Um valor ETag ou o caractere curinga (*). Especifique esse cabeçalho para executar a operação somente se a ETag do recurso corresponder ao valor especificado.
Parâmetros Opcionais
Essa propriedade só pode ser alterada para políticas de retenção com base no tempo desbloqueadas. Quando habilitados, novos blocos podem ser gravados em um blob de acréscimo, mantendo a proteção e a conformidade da imutabilidade. Apenas novos blocos podem ser adicionados e quaisquer blocos existentes não podem ser modificados ou excluídos. Esta propriedade não pode ser alterada com a API ExtendImmutabilityPolicy.
Essa propriedade só pode ser alterada para políticas de retenção com base no tempo desbloqueadas. Quando ativados, novos blocos podem ser gravados em 'Acrescentar e Bloquear Blobs', mantendo a proteção e a conformidade da imutabilidade. Apenas novos blocos podem ser adicionados e quaisquer blocos existentes não podem ser modificados ou excluídos. Esta propriedade não pode ser alterada com a API ExtendImmutabilityPolicy. As propriedades 'allowProtectedAppendWrites' e 'allowProtectedAppendWritesAll' são mutuamente exclusivas.
O período de imutabilidade para os blobs no contêiner desde a criação da política, em dias.
o n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>
.
Parâmetros de Globais
Aumente a verbosidade do log para mostrar todos os logs de depuração.
Mostrar esta mensagem de ajuda e sair.
Mostrar apenas erros, suprimindo avisos.
Formato de saída.
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.
o nome ou o ID da subscrição.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ID
o .
Aumente a verbosidade do registro. Use --debug para logs de depuração completos.
az storage container immutability-policy lock
Define o estado ImmutabilityPolicy como Locked.
A única ação permitida em uma política bloqueada é a ação ExtendImmutabilityPolicy. ETag em If-Match é necessário para esta operação.
az storage container immutability-policy lock --account-name
--container-name
--if-match
[--resource-group]
Parâmetros Obrigatórios
O nome da conta de armazenamento dentro do grupo de recursos especificado. O nome da conta de armazenamento tem de ter entre 3 e 24 carateres de comprimento e conter apenas números e letras minúsculas. Obrigatório.
O nome do contêiner.
A versão do estado da entidade (ETag) da política de imutabilidade a ser atualizada. Um valor de "*" pode ser usado para aplicar a operação somente se a política de imutabilidade já existir. Se omitida, esta operação será sempre aplicada. Obrigatório.
Parâmetros Opcionais
o n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>
.
Parâmetros de Globais
Aumente a verbosidade do log para mostrar todos os logs de depuração.
Mostrar esta mensagem de ajuda e sair.
Mostrar apenas erros, suprimindo avisos.
Formato de saída.
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.
o nome ou o ID da subscrição.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ID
o .
Aumente a verbosidade do registro. Use --debug para logs de depuração completos.
az storage container immutability-policy show
Obtém a política de imutabilidade existente junto com a ETag correspondente nos cabeçalhos e no corpo da resposta.
az storage container immutability-policy show --account-name
--container-name
[--if-match]
[--resource-group]
Parâmetros Obrigatórios
O nome da conta de armazenamento dentro do grupo de recursos especificado. O nome da conta de armazenamento tem de ter entre 3 e 24 carateres de comprimento e conter apenas números e letras minúsculas. Obrigatório.
O nome do contêiner.
Parâmetros Opcionais
A versão do estado da entidade (ETag) da política de imutabilidade a ser atualizada. Um valor de "*" pode ser usado para aplicar a operação somente se a política de imutabilidade já existir. Se omitida, esta operação será sempre aplicada. O valor padrão é Nenhum.
o nome do grupo de recursos. Você pode configurar o grupo padrão usando az configure --defaults group=<name>
.
Parâmetros de Globais
Aumente a verbosidade do log para mostrar todos os logs de depuração.
Mostrar esta mensagem de ajuda e sair.
Mostrar apenas erros, suprimindo avisos.
Formato de saída.
Cadeia de caracteres de consulta JMESPath. Consulte http://jmespath.org/ para obter mais informações e exemplos.
o nome ou o ID da subscrição. Você pode configurar a assinatura padrão usando az account set -s NAME_OR_ID
o .
Aumente a verbosidade do registro. Use --debug para logs de depuração completos.